Covering part of Wheeler County, Texas, ZIP Code 79096 has about 2,022 residents. The median household income of $70,282 is in line with the Wheeler County median ($67,964).

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 79096's population declined 2.4% from 2,071 to 2,022, while its median gross rent rose 24.7% from $758 to $945.

The largest age group is 5 to 17, 21.4% of residents. White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 71.9% of the population.
